The BONEHAM SF328FX is a slip-fixed drill bushing designed to guide cutting tools with precision in jig and fixture applications. Built to the SF industry code, this bushing features a 0.1935 inch inside diameter, a 1/2 inch body outside diameter, and a 1/2 inch length under the head. Constructed from steel with a hardness rating of 60 to 65 HRC, it delivers the wear resistance required for repetitive drilling operations. The headed design and LS-1 compatible lock screw allow the bushing to be installed and removed without disturbing the liner bushing, making it well suited to production environments where tooling changeouts are frequent.
This bushing is used in metalworking drill jigs where a renewable, removable guide is needed at a fixed station. The slip-fixed configuration locks into a liner bushing using an LS-1 lock screw, securing the unit during drilling while allowing fast removal between operations. Typical installations are found in precision machining shops, aerospace fabrication, and general manufacturing where hole location accuracy and bushing longevity are critical requirements. Designed as an OEM-style replacement or new-installation slip-fixed drill bushing compatible with LS-1 lock screws and standard liner bushings conforming to ANSI drill bushing specifications.
Installation is typically performed by a machinist or toolmaker using a jig bushing press to seat the liner bushing before inserting the SF328FX. Power down any associated machine tool before servicing the jig fixture. Use only a compatible LS-1 lock screw to secure the bushing — do not substitute other screw types, as improper retention can allow the bushing to rotate or eject during operation. Follow ANSI guidelines for bushing clearance and jig plate thickness to ensure proper seating and tool alignment.
